Smokers with receding gumsJuly 16, 2008 on 8:17 am | In Health |You can easily get tooth loss and this is almost considered same level for the course when it comes to treating smokers with receding gums. Despite the fact that the actual reason for the direr outlook for this segment of the population are largely only speculative, the facts bear something obvious. As what you can see on the chart only about 20% of senior citizens (over 65 years of age) who never smoked have suffered nearly complete tooth loss, as opposed to more than twice that of those who did indulge in nicotine inhalation. The beginning of tooth loss and rate of development consequently far have remained uncharted. Nevertheless, it does appear as though teeth are lost quickly and in groups rather than individually.
